A luminous jewel from the dawn of the Art Deco era, this circa 1920 pendant brings together carved crystal, 14K white gold, and delicate diamond-set filigree in a design of remarkable refinement. The translucent crystal catches and diffuses the light, while the cool brilliance of white gold and diamonds creates the sophisticated monochromatic palette so closely associated with the era.

Dating to the early 1920s, the pendant reflects a fascinating moment in jewelry history, when the graceful delicacy of the Edwardian period was giving way to the bold geometry and modern sensibility of Art Deco. Fine filigree remained an important technique, but its intricate openwork was increasingly arranged into more structured, architectural forms.

The use of carved crystal is particularly evocative of the period's fascination with light, transparency, and sculptural surfaces. Set against sparkling diamonds and finely worked white gold, the crystal creates an elegant interplay of texture and luminosity.

A beautiful example of early Art Deco craftsmanship, this pendant embodies the sophistication and optimism of the Jazz Age, an era when jewelry embraced both traditional artistry and the exhilarating language of modern design.

• Circa 1920

• Tests 14k white gold, unmarked

• 1 carved crystal

• 1 single-cut diamond, weighing approximately 0.05 carat, graded F color, SI clarity

• Measures 1 ⅝ x ¾ in.

• Estimated gross weight: 4.4 grams

• Excellent vintage condition, wear in the form of minor scratches, and wear appropriate with age
